I absolutely detest video tutorials. I applaud the general efforts of those who do them, don't get me wrong, but there are several consistent issues that arise with them: A) Badly organised. They tend to be long on the person rambling and short on actual usable content. They don't plan out exactly what they intend to do and say, so it ends up being a ramble-fest. This is made worse by... B) Somehow, every person who does one seems to have a thick accent. Granted, this varied by where you live and what you are used to, but as I grew up pretty much all across the USA (USAF Brat), and don't have much of one to speak of, it's very difficult to listen to a thick eastern european accent for twenty to thirty minutes of rambling. C) Even if A is avoided, typically it is one, possibly two, videos in a series that are connected in process only because of the person who is doing it - IE, there is no long term plan to teach the program beyond specific applications of a given tool as opposed to the program. Manuals on the other hand, tend to be written more for people who already know what they are looking for, so those don't really work well either. What I was hoping for was a comprehensive series that starts at square one (I think I can figure out how to install... and did) and works through the process. Most that are written basically just have you mimic thier actions without any explanation of why you do a thing or when it may be better to do it an alternate way. I don't hold with overclocking on general principle. Yes, I know it can be done successfully, but as all it takes is a single mistake in setting it up to fry a chip, I simply won't do it. I've lost hardware to tweak attempts before - I'm not doing it with a CPU or GPU, even if there are pre built settings for it. They may well work - and then again, they may well not. It's not like products ship with bugs or anything, right? As for DX12, that's all well and good... if the software USES it. Otherwise, it's still limited in the programming calls it can make. Hence, the reason that Skyrim, DX9, is still so limited despite our ability to work around a lot of things.
